Who would buy Xbox?

From The Verge :

While nothing has been confirmed, Microsoft’s recent moves make selling off the brand seem like a possible option, as New York University professor Joost van Dreunen tells The Verge. “A wholesale divestiture of Xbox remains on the table, and it looks likelier given Xbox’s struggles with rising hardware costs and Microsoft’s focus on AI and infrastructure,”

Of the options presented, Amazon seems like the most natural fit for some obvious reasons:

  • Has attempted (and mostly failed) at building a cloud gaming service already
  • Has a popular subscription base content model it can tack Xbox Live membership onto
  • Has an install base of a gazillion fire sticks that could function as streaming sticks
  • Loves shoving its own content top, front and centre of said streaming sticks
  • Has built a business model predicated around selling hardware at or below cost in return for content revenue

It would of course be deliciously ironic to see Xcloud (are we still calling it that?) running on Amazon’s servers.
